Certainly! As a plastic surgeon specializing in Facial Feminization Surgery (FFS) in Miami, I can provide you with an overview of the typical recovery time for this procedure.
Facial Feminization Surgery is a comprehensive set of surgical procedures aimed at feminizing the facial features of transgender women or individuals seeking a more feminine appearance. The recovery time for FFS can vary depending on the specific procedures performed, the individual's healing process, and their overall health and wellness.
In general, patients can expect a recovery period of 2-4 weeks for the initial swelling and bruising to subside. During this time, patients are advised to take it easy, rest, and avoid any strenuous activities. It's common for patients to experience some discomfort, pain, and swelling during the first few days following the surgery, which can be managed with pain medication and cold compresses.
The recovery timeline can be broken down as follows:
First Week: Patients will typically experience the most significant swelling and bruising during the first week after surgery. They may need to wear bandages or compression garments to help reduce swelling and support the surgical sites. Sutures are usually removed within the first week, and patients are generally able to return to light, non-strenuous activities, such as walking, within a few days.
Second Week: The initial swelling and bruising begin to subside, and patients can usually return to work (depending on the nature of their job) and engage in light exercise, such as walking or gentle yoga. However, patients are still advised to avoid more strenuous activities and heavy lifting.
Third to Fourth Week: The majority of the visible swelling and bruising should have resolved by this time, and patients can gradually return to their normal daily activities, including exercise and other physical activities. However, it's important to note that the final results may continue to improve for several months as the surgical sites continue to heal and settle.
It's crucial for patients to follow their surgeon's post-operative instructions and recommendations closely to ensure a smooth and successful recovery. This may include: - Maintaining a healthy diet and staying hydrated - Avoiding direct sun exposure to the surgical sites - Gently cleansing and caring for the surgical sites - Attending all scheduled follow-up appointments - Slowly and gradually increasing physical activity as recommended by the surgeon
In summary, the recovery time for Facial Feminization Surgery in Miami can range from 2-4 weeks for the initial swelling and bruising to subside, with the final results continuing to improve for several months. However, each patient's experience may vary, and it's essential to work closely with a experienced, board-certified plastic surgeon to ensure a safe and successful outcome.
